Night-shift staff: Floor 4 of the Tellhaven Building opens this week. After 21:00, access is via the rear stairwell only; the lifts are locked out overnight during the settling period. Complete a walk-through of the new floor once per shift and log it. The stairwell keypad accepts the code below.

badge for yahop-fawep: bdg-XBKXI-68071

Welcome aboard, everyone. A quick note on the Marrowgate gateway: per-message deflate saves us roughly a third of bandwidth on chatty channels, but it costs memory per connection and can amplify latency under load. For new services, leave compression off by default and enable it only after profiling with the Tindermoss harness. Compressed and uncompressed paths are both covered in staging, and results vary by payload shape. The staging build we measured against carries the trace token below.

build token for tajeg-bajep: htk14_409ba9df6b8acb

Vendor note for the release manager: Calendrix supplies the date-localization library used in the Opaline billing suite. Their 3.1 update fixes the Fennish short-date ordering bug flagged last quarter. We should pin 3.1 in the next release and drop our local patch. Renewal terms are unchanged. Direct any licensing or packaging questions to their account desk.

escalation mailbox, kaweg-kahif: druwyn.sordor@nelvroworks.corp

**Building Access: Holiday Opening Hours — Thornwick Plaza**

Between 24 Dec and 2 Jan the building runs reduced hours: doors staffed 08:00–16:00, closed weekends. Outside these hours, only the north entrance is active. Badges alone won't open it during the holiday lockdown; the reader requires badge plus keypad entry. Use the holiday access code below.

turnstile pass: bdg-YEOZLM-79341408